Server-grade DDR5 RDIMM for workstations

This kit delivers 64GB of registered ECC DDR5 across four 16GB modules running at 6400 MT/s with CL32 timings. It targets creators, engineers and data-science professionals who need workstation stability with enthusiast-level speed on platforms that require registered DIMMs.

Sustained load behaviour with ECC integrity

Registered signal processing and on-die ECC combine with multi-bit error correction to maintain data integrity during prolonged compute workloads. The 1.40V operating voltage supports the 6400 MT/s data rate while the CL32-39-39 timings keep latency predictable under continuous memory pressure.

Quad-channel kit installs in matched slots

Four identical 288-pin modules simplify population of quad-channel motherboards; the kit is validated for Intel XMP 3.0 and AMD EXPO profiles so the rated speed applies automatically when the firmware option is enabled. Builders must verify that their platform accepts registered DDR5 RDIMMs, as unbuffered consumer boards will not post with these modules.

FeaturesKingston FURY KF564R32RBK4-64 is a kit of four 2G x 80-bit (16GB) DDR5-6400 CL32 SDRAM (Synchronous DRAM) 1Rx8, ECC memory module, based on ten 2G x 8-bit FBGA components per module. The module supports Intel® Extreme Memory Profiles (Intel® XMP) 3.0. Total kit capacity is 64GB. Each module has been tested to run at DDR5-6400 at a low latency timing of 32-39-39 at 1.4V. The SPDs are programmed to JEDEC standard latency DDR5-4800 timing of 40-39-39 at 1.1V.

What motherboard feature must be present to run this quad-channel 288-pin RDIMM kit at its rated speed?

The board must provide four DDR5 RDIMM slots wired for quad-channel operation and support Intel XMP 3.0 or AMD EXPO profiles to apply the 6400 MHz, CL32, 1.40 V settings automatically.

Can the registered ECC design work alongside older non-ECC DDR5 modules in the same system?

No, registered ECC RDIMMs and unbuffered non-ECC DDR5 modules use different signalling and cannot be mixed on the same memory controller.
